CBSE Class 10 Results Out: 96.78% Pass Rate! What Next for Students?
The CBSE Class 10 second board results are out, with an impressive 96.78% overall pass percentage. This article breaks down what it means for students and guides them on their next steps.
Overview
The Central Board of Secondary Education (CBSE) has announced the second board results for Class 10 students. This year's performance has been exceptionally strong, with an overall pass percentage of 96.78%. How to Prepare for the Next Steps
With the Class 10 results in hand, students need to strategically plan their next academic move. This involves careful consideration of their interests, aptitude, and career goals.
- Understand Your Strengths: Analyze your performance across different subjects. Identify subjects where you excelled and those that require more attention.
- Explore Class 11 Options: Research the various streams available for Class 11 (Science, Commerce, Humanities) and the subjects offered within each. Consider which stream aligns best with your interests and future aspirations.
- Research Colleges and Schools: Look into the admission criteria and cut-off marks for Class 11 admissions in schools and colleges you are interested in.
- Seek Guidance: Talk to teachers, career counselors, and family members. Their experience and insights can be invaluable in making informed decisions.
- Prepare for Entrance Exams (if applicable): Some schools or specialized programs might have their own entrance examinations for Class 11 admissions. Start preparing for these early.
- Develop Study Habits: The transition to Class 11 often involves a more rigorous academic curriculum. It's a good time to refine your study habits and time management skills.
What Should Students Do Next?
The declaration of results is just the beginning of a new chapter. Here's a breakdown of immediate actions students should consider:
- Access and Verify Mark Sheets: Download your official mark sheet from the CBSE portal. Carefully check all details for accuracy.
- Review Performance: Go through your subject-wise scores. This will help you understand your academic profile better.
- Consider Re-evaluation/Compartment Exams: If you are not satisfied with your results in specific subjects, explore the option of applying for re-evaluation or appearing for compartment examinations. Ensure you adhere to the deadlines provided by the board.
- Shortlist Schools/Colleges for Class 11: Based on your results and interests, start identifying potential institutions for your Class 11 studies.
- Understand Admission Procedures: Each school and college will have its own admission process. Familiarize yourself with the application forms, deadlines, and required documents.
- Engage in Career Exploration: Use this opportunity to delve deeper into potential career paths that align with your academic strengths and interests.
- Stay Updated: Keep an eye on official announcements from schools and the CBSE regarding further procedures.
